On Fri, Aug 15, 2014 at 2:56 AM, Jeff King [off-list ref] wrote:
I think this is a fine fix for this specific problem, and we should
apply it. But I do wonder if it would be simpler in the long run to
treat verbosity as a global option, and pass it around via a GIT_QUIET
(or GIT_VERBOSITY) environment variable.
I would not be surprised at all to find that there are other cases where
sub-programs do not respect the parent verbosity (I know we have had
problems with progress reporting flags carried over the transport
interface in the past, but I think we fixed all of those).
I don't see any easy way to make everybody aware of $GIT_QUIET. But
the idea is nice.
